Subject: [PATCH] fbdev: sstfb: add missing M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E()

The driver has a match table for the pci bus wired into its driver
structure, but the table is not exported with M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E().

Add the missing M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E() entry so module alias information
is generated for automatic module loading.

This is a source-level fix.  It does not claim dynamic hardware
reproduction; the evidence is the driver-owned match table, its use by
the driver registration structure, and the missing module alias
publication.

 drivers/video/fbdev/sstfb.c | 1 +
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)

diff --git a/drivers/video/fbdev/sstfb.c b/drivers/video/fbdev/sstfb.c
index 2ea947f57efb..2745557822f7 100644
--- a/drivers/video/fbdev/sstfb.c
+++ b/drivers/video/fbdev/sstfb.c
@@ -1492,6 +1492,7 @@ static const struct pci_device_id sstfb_id_tbl[] = {
 		.driver_data = ID_VOODOO2, },
 	{ 0 },
 };
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(pci, sstfb_id_tbl);
 
 static struct pci_driver sstfb_driver = {
 	.name		= "sstfb",
